I don’t even know where to begin about this wedding. I’ve been looking forward to my trip to Muley Point, Utah for months now! When I met with Robin and her mom in Lubbock to talk about the logistics of the wedding I was so intrigued with this landscape she showed me through photos, to me, it looked like a wedding site on MARS!
Brice always said that he would get married with the view of the canyon on Muley Point, and Robin was the perfect bride for him. The ease and detail that these two pulled off while hauling their entire wedding site, catering and floral arrangements all the way from Texas to Utah in trailers, U-Hauls and SUVs was amazing. They literally drove up the cliff on jeep paths with their own stuff, set up camp, brought support staff (loving and creative family), cooked the food, set up the tents and microphones and had a wedding… on a cliff… 37 miles away from the nearest town.
I don’t think I’ve ever used the word because of how overused it is, but the word EPIC comes to mind when I think of this wedding. It was mind boggling. After 12 hours of photographic coverage, I feel like I captured the day, the beauty of the landscape and the love of this couple. I am so excited to show you this wedding!
